REPUBLIKA.CO.ID, JAKARTA -- Cattle farmers from all over Indonesia appreciate the government's move to find a solution to their problems. Minister of Agriculture (Mentan) Andi Amran Sulaiman requires industrial business actors to absorb people's cow's milk on a large scale. "We welcome the agreement facilitated by the government in this case, a direct breakthrough from the Minister of Agriculture (Amran Sulaiman) as Mr. Clean who asked companies to absorb people's cow's milk," said the Chairman of the Indonesian Buffalo Cattle Breeders Association, Nanang Perus Subendro, Monday, November 11, 2024, in an official statement from the Ministry of Agriculture, Tuesday (12/11/2024). According to Nanang, Minister of Agriculture Amran's efforts are currently a hot topic among cattle breeders.
